odoo-pulse

CI PyPI License: MIT

An AI business analyst for your Odoo ERP. Ask one question, get one answer — numbers, highlights, risks, and a verdict (on-track / at-risk / off-track) — over the Model Context Protocol. CRUD bridges to Odoo already exist; this is the analytics layer that sits on top.

business_pulse — a one-call company briefing

The analyst tools

Each tool answers a whole management question in a single call, returning a structured report with a verdict — not a raw dump you have to interpret.

Tool Answers
business_pulse The morning briefing: yesterday's sales, new leads, overdue invoices, late tasks, who's off — with a company-wide verdict
pipeline_review CRM funnel by stage, stalled deals, weighted revenue, recent win rate
sales_snapshot Revenue this period vs last (Δ%), top customers/products, stale quotations
receivables_health AR/AP aging buckets, % overdue, top debtors
inventory_risk Shortages (negative forecast) and dead stock
absence_overview Who's off this week, pending approvals, thin-coverage departments
procurement_watch Purchasing: late receipts, stale RFQs, open spend per vendor
production_health Manufacturing: orders behind their planned start, stuck WIP
team_workload · project_status_report · standup_digest Project delivery: overloaded members, at-risk projects, and a daily stand-up digest

Every money-reporting tool takes an optional company= filter and flags mixed-currency totals instead of silently summing them; verdict cut-offs (stalled %, overdue %, growth %) are parameters, so you can calibrate them to your business.

Timezone semantics

All report tools take timezone_offset (default 7). Odoo stores datetime fields in UTC; the tools shift them by timezone_offset hours before bucketing by calendar day, and day windows in domains are expressed as UTC datetime boundaries. Date-only fields (e.g. project.milestone.deadline, invoice_date_due, project.task.date_deadline) are compared as-is.

Version-dependent fields

find_partner searches mobile only on instances that still have it (removed in Odoo 19), and list_timesheets reports an actionable error when hr_timesheet is not installed.

Under the hood it's the standard Odoo XML-RPC external API — nothing to install inside Odoo, works on Odoo Online, Odoo.sh, and on-premise. Requires Odoo 18+: the generic tools (search_read, read_records, …) still run on older versions, but the report tools are not guaranteed there.

Try the playground

No Odoo account? Boot a demo Odoo pre-seeded with a story to tell (a stalled deal, a 90-day-overdue invoice, a stock shortage, someone off today):

docker compose -f docker-compose.playground.yml up -d

First boot pulls ~4 GB of images (Odoo + Postgres) and seeds the demo data — allow 5-10 minutes depending on your connection. Then point Claude at it and ask it to run business_pulse. Full walkthrough: docs/playground.md.

Install & connect

Add it to Claude Code (no install step — uvx fetches it):

claude mcp add odoo-pulse \
  --env ODOO_URL=https://acme.odoo.com \
  --env ODOO_DB=acme \
  --env ODOO_USERNAME=you@example.com \
  --env ODOO_API_KEY=your-api-key \
  --env ODOO_READ_ONLY=true \
  -- uvx odoo-pulse

Generate the API key in Odoo under Settings → Users → (your user) → Account Security → New API Key. Config for Claude Desktop and Cursor, plus pip and Docker alternatives: docs/install.md.

Read-only by default, safe writes when you want them

The server is read-only out of the box. Writes require four independent controls to line up (ODOO_READ_ONLY=false, a model allow-list, a delete flag, and a per-call confirm=true after a dry-run preview); system models are never writable. Details: docs/tools.md#write-operations.

More tools

Beyond the analyst reports, there are ~60 model-aware query tools spanning CRM, Sales, Inventory, Accounting, HR, Project, Manufacturing, PoS, and Enterprise apps — opt in via ODOO_TOOL_GROUPS. Full catalogue and configuration: docs/tools.md.

Testing

The suite mocks the XML-RPC layer, so no real Odoo or network is needed:

pip install -e ".[dev]"
pytest

For a live check against a real Odoo (read-only), see docs/tools.md#live-smoke-test-against-a-real-odoo.
